All saved games are gone
This is not the first time this has happened. Just one fine day everything in The Sims disappeared. Add-on purchases remain, but families do not. The only thing I noticed was that my families were apparently transferred to my boyfriend’s Steam. We play from one device. How could this happen?
The developers, naturally, do not respond) It is impossible to write to them at all.
This is not the first time I have encountered this problem and no one can help me...

So you have separate accounts - but only one installation of the game? You will likely keep running into this sort of thing when you have the game installed on one computer and have 2 separate Steam and EA accounts. I've seen it happen many times with this sort of setup.

But, the other thing you can do is to make a backup of your Saves, Tray and Mods folders. Use a USB stick, and regularly copy those folders from your "Documents > Electronic Arts > The Sims 4" to the USB. If this happens again (and it most likely will), then you will have those folders to fall back on, and simply copy them back again, overwriting the existing folders with the missing data.

If you and/or your boyfriend have OneDrive, or some type of cloud service backup, disconnect the game from it on both computers. OneDrive is particularly problematic, as it keeps re-downloading files and folders when you have deleted them, or overwriting them with what it deems the "correct" ones.

You're welcome. If indeed, the save files that appeared on your boyfriends computer are the same ones as you are missing, you may be able to copy those over to your own computer (in particular, the Tray folder (which contains all the Sims Families you have created in the past).

I wonder if it has something to do how Steam handle their cloud service. Steam creates since a while a steam_autocloud.vdf for Sims 4/saves but you CAN’T disable in the Sims 4 properties. Have you tried to disable cloud service from Steam if you don’t need it? I would guess this has something to do with this issue.
